I love this game, but am finding it hard to work out when I can place sheet metal or cloth between lengths of metal bars so that I can place single sheet or cloth lengths that are attached to the bar nodes. When I try the sheet instantly dissapears so I have to extend the length but then there will be gaps where the sheet is not attached to the bars. I've seen levels where each sheet is snuggly bound to single length sections of bars so why can't I do this in game?

I've re-read the instructions a hundred times trying to see if I'm missing something fundamental. Cus even on one of the early training levels I can place single sheets between bars with no problems. What is going on?

You can't have a piece of any kind where both of the endpoints are attached to the same other piece. I don't think any of the training levels have that. What you can do, and is often done with cloth, is make two pieces of cloth that are half the length of the bar each and attach them in the middle. Then they look and act like a single cloth, but it's still two pieces.
